Ex-Silvertip revealed to be alleged victim in sex assault probe
CHICAGO For three weeks in 2010, they did nothing. Thats how long it took for the leadership of the Chicago Blackhawks to act on allegations that an assistant coach sexually assaulted a player.
Three weeks. Three weeks that more than a decade later rocked a once-proud franchise and raised more questions about the culture of sports.
And that player was revealed on Wednesday to be former Everett Silvertip Kyle Beach.
In the span of 107 pages, featuring interviews with 139 witnesses, more than 100 gigabytes of electronic records and 49 boxes of hard-copy records, a report by an outside law firm detailed how senior leaders of the Blackhawks seemingly ignored the sexual assault accusations raised with the franchise by Beach days before the team won its first Stanley Cup title since 1961.
The ramifications of the independent review, commissioned by the team in response to two lawsuits, stretched into several corners of the NHL, which fined the Blackhawks $2 million for the organizations inadequate internal procedures and insufficient and untimely response.
